Roche Produces a New Drug to Transform Cancer Care

Roche’s experimental drugs to treat melanoma and raise ‘good’ HDL cholesterol could transform treatment of cancer and heart disease.

‘You can imagine if it proves to be positive this will change medicine,’ Schwan said. ‘We’re talking about a very big drug.’

Schwan spoke to Reuters in New York a day before the drugmaker holds its first review of its pipeline for analysts and investors since its purchase of Genentech a year ago.

‘The drug has reduced tumor size by 70 per cent and some patients are in full remission,’ Schwan said. ‘The life of patients has been prolonged.’     The drug has also ‘made a huge difference in quality of life’ by ending bone pain for some patients, he said.

Roche has developed a diagnostic product that can identify which patients have the mutated protein and are therefore most likely to benefit from R7204 — its companion drug.

Schwan acknowledged there is ‘a rather small population’ of patients with metastatic melanoma, but said R7204 also has a good chance of being able to treat colon cancer and other types of cancer that are likewise linked to the mutated BRAF protein.

Herceptin’s growth should come, in part, from overseas use of the medicine for stomach cancer, he said, while Avastin will be helped by recent approval to treat ovarian cancer.

Schwan said he could not comment on whether Roche would be interested in making a rival bid for OSI Pharmaceuticals, Roche’s partner on the cancer drug Tarceva.
